For those who do not know the car, some history.
This is a 1997 Totally loaded Corvette lacking only NCM option.
Other than that, it has everything else. This Corvette was taken directly to Chuck Mallett for his magic. (yes I do have the Mallett paperwork)
Now in 1997, There wasn't Mallett Regristry at NCM, and therefore, this 1997 is NOT a Mallett Regristry model as All Mallett Regristry Corvettes were 1998 to present. Nevertheless, this 1997 is a Mallett, the engine Block is stamped Mallett, the Heads are stamped Mallett, even the Big Radiator is Stamped Mallett, the HRE Wheels are embossed Mallett, as are the Fender's, Valve cover's, ect, ect.
serail number's X2314R Or for those needing break down, X=427, 2314 ,low production serial number, R=race prepaired. 575 /510 RWHP
Car has LG headers, Bassani Xpipe and Bassani tail pipe tip's, Vortex Cold air induction, 90 mm TB, Blackwing Air system, Mallory plug wires, w/ Carbon fiber booty sox, Carbon fiber Coil Cover's, Vortex Cold air induction carbon fiber.
Interior needs NOTHING, AS NEW condition, concours perfect, includes carbon fiber dash and console and door accents . Dove Gray leather,
C5-R Delrin shifter knob, 16 disc CD factory, 6 Sp. tranny built.
Chassis, Z-06 goodies, sway bar's front and rear, w/ Z06 Hemi joint's all around,
F-47 Hi Performance Tuner suspension select
Traction Control (totally worthless from 2800 RPM's to 6,000) 6,100 to 7,000TC comes back.
Drilled N Slotted rotor's at all 4, new carbon pads.
This Corvette was the 2nd in the production line for Nassau Blue, and only 292 of the entire production were painted in the Nassau Blue.
There are many more performance mods which are not mentioned, but again ALL the documentation of this car is available.
